Air Liquide (Band)

Air Liquide was a German Techno formation consisting of Ingmar Koch ( " Dr. Walker " ) and Cem Oral ( " Jammin 'Unit ", later founder of the Ultra High project), which was established in 1991. Koch and Oral published more plates under the pseudonyms Madonna 303 ​​and Jammin 'Unit & Walker.

History

Oral and Koch met in 1991 in a recording studio in Frankfurt am Main. After a number of jam sessions in Koch Studio was released in 1992 with New Frankfurt electronics school's first EP of the duo at the Cologne record label Blue, the chef and Oral had founded together with the musician Jörg Burger. Also with Burger and Wolfgang Voigt had Oral and cooking Founded in 1991, the Acid Techno label Structure.

Lyrics and vocals for some songs contributed Koch's former girlfriend Mary Susan Applegate.

Air Liquide was the mid-1990s known especially for their live acts. The band broke up in 2005 after the previous year 's last album Let Your Ears Be the Receiver had appeared.
